Output e26132963740b32557bd8db3f9cc61ac39cc615bba8fa31c9ffa9947b1c896ce:1

value
21891693
script pubkey
OP_0 OP_PUSHBYTES_20 3d948e4fd48d19b012099826bf75e8cdf3a1e880
address
bc1q8k2gun7535vmqysfnqnt7a0gehe6r6yq62quwh
transaction
e26132963740b32557bd8db3f9cc61ac39cc615bba8fa31c9ffa9947b1c896ce
spent
true